Bow ties, completed:

I first off started my printing squares of 20cmX20cm and cutting them out, I then folded in the middle and corners and sewed down the centre line securing the fabric together, I then sewed a thin strip together to make a circle for the centre of the bow tie and slid the circle over the square to create the bow shape, I then attached elastic to become wearable. 
This was the first bow tie I created and I thoroughly enjoyed the process and think they are easy to create but look very smart and effective, I tried on my bow tie to make sure the elastic was long enough and had enough left to be able to be altered to suit.
